H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king Exam Overview

The H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king exam is designed for students to demonstrate their abilities in persuasive writing and effective speaking. This exam challenges participants to create compelling arguments supported by research, while also honing their public speaking skills. Success in this exam is crucial for students interested in pursuing careers in healthcare and related fields.

Exam Format

The exam typically consists of two main components: a written persuasive essay and an oral presentation. Participants are expected to choose a relevant topic, conduct thorough research, and present their findings in a structured format. The writing component usually involves crafting a well-organized essay that includes an introduction, body paragraphs, and a conclusion. The speaking component requires students to present their argument confidently and clearly, often accompanied by visual aids or presentation slides.

Written Component

In the written section, students must demonstrate their ability to articulate a persuasive argument. This includes:

  • Research and Evidence: Utilizing credible sources to support their claims.
  • Structure and Organization: Presenting ideas in a logical format with clear transitions.
  • Language and Style: Employing persuasive language techniques, such as rhetorical questions and emotional appeals.

Oral Component

The oral presentation allows students to showcase their speaking abilities, focusing on:

  • Delivery: Engaging the audience through eye contact, gestures, and vocal variety.
  • Clarity: Ensuring that arguments are communicated clearly and concisely.
  • Visual Aids: Effectively using slides or props to enhance the presentation.

Common Content Areas

Students preparing for the exam should familiarize themselves with common content areas, which often include:

  • Health-related Topics: Issues affecting public health, healthcare policies, and medical ethics.
  • Social Issues: Topics that resonate with general audiences, such as mental health awareness and community health initiatives.
  • Research Techniques: Understanding how to locate, analyze, and apply research findings effectively.

Typical Requirements

While specific requirements may vary, students are generally expected to:

  • Complete a Research Paper: This serves as the foundation for both the written and oral components.
  • Practice Speaking Skills: Engaging in mock presentations can help build confidence and improve delivery.
  • Adhere to Time Limits: Both the written and oral components typically have strict time constraints that must be followed.

FAQs

What types of topics are covered in the H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king exam?

The H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king exam includes various topics related to healthcare issues, ethics, and innovations in medicine. Students must research and argue their positions on these subjects, analyzing statistics and evidence to persuade their audience effectively.

What are the eligibility requirements for the H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king exam?

To participate in the HOSA Researched Persuasive Writing and Speaking exam, students must be members of HOSA, often in high school or college programs related to health. Additionally, they need to demonstrate proficiency in research and writing skills according to HOSA guidelines.
